Irules f5 pdf files

This protocol is not directly accessible to the end user. About file import for irules importing a file for an irule. To ensure that bigip specific configuration persists to disk, be sure to include at least one task that uses the f5networks. F5 stud guide 101 application delivery fundamentals 6 to understand what the application layer does, suppose that a user wanted to use internet explorer to open an ftp session and transfer a file. Pdf is a hugely popular format for documents simply because it is independent of the hardware or application used to create that file.

Click on import and upload your html file maintenance. The scripts directory has the irule json payload and install and clean scripts. Understanding irules in f5ltm network engineer blog. Click on create, select the ifile you have just uploaded from file name and give it a name maintenance. Before the regular process starts, an event is triggered and processes the datadome logic in the irules engine. Apm saml federation follow this pdf for saml lab saml extended lab.

Go to local traffic virtual servers and create a new virtual server. This module is dedicated to be used on f5 irules engine, for example at big ip. You can find additional resources detailed in acknowledgments on page 1. This means it can be viewed across multiple devices, regardless of the underlying operating system. To create an ifile and use it within an irule, you start from the local traffic option on the main tab. The f5 irule editor is the industrys first integrated code editor for network devices. The f5 can also execute usercreated scripts, called irules, for each request to allow you to make intelligent decisions based on data in the request, e. A pdf file is a portable document format file, developed by adobe systems. Refer to the sections below for further information on these parts. F5 irule to log tls version and ssl handshake information, this irule would help you get an insight on what protocols or ciphers your clients are using like ssl cipher version, ssl protocol, ssl cipher name along with the vip name. F5 irules data plane programmability read the docs. The name of the file you select appears in the file name setting. Using syntax based on the industrystandard tools command language tcl, the irules feature not only allows you to select pools based on header data, but also allows you to direct traffic by searching on any type of content data that you define. This article explains what pdfs are, how to open one, all the different ways.

About tmsh and the iruleslx environment theiruleslxdevelopmentenvironmentconsistsofworkspaces,extensions,andrules. Adobe systems is a software manufacturer that has created many document and multimedia editing programs. All irule events are appropriate at any point in the clientserver communication. Adobe designed the portable document format, or pdf, to be a document platform viewable on virtually any modern operating system. The course builds on the foundation of the administering bigip or configuring ltm course, demonstrating how to logically plan and write irules to help monitor and manage common tasks involved with processing traffic on the bigip system. If you do not specify the irule the investigator shows the metrics but without correlation on the map view. The system opens a browse window so that you can locate the file that you want to import to the bigip system. Alternately, you can use an irule to selectively disable range requests on pdf documents. Contribute to f5devcentral f5 irule editor development by creating an account on github. The following figure shows where this guide can best be applied in the product life cycle. Making a pdf file of a logo is surprisingly easy and is essential for most web designers.

The module makes a call to one of our regional endpoints using a keepalive connection. To download policy information from an external server and merge that data with a locallystored policy. This f5 ltm monitor is currently limited to one f5 per infrastructure agent. On the main tab, click system file management ifile list import. Luckily, there are lots of free and paid tools that can compress a pdf file in just a few easy steps. Pdf file or convert a pdf file to docx, jpg, or other file format. Read on to find out just how to combine multiple pdf files on macos and windows 10. Bernard fefey marked it as toread oct 20, the book approaches irules from an introduction to f5 networks ltm irules same standpoint as a network engineer and is for those in the networking field with little or no programming knowledge. You can reference an ifile from within an irule, based on a specific irule event.

This section describes the procedure to configure f5 ltm monitoring. Unable to download pdf files larger than 50kb askf5. Hi guys, in the web application when i click on link for pdf some pdf fail to open, either they are corrupted or failed to load pdf message occurs. More information on ipfix and f5 please refer to ipfix f5. The at the top of the file indicates that this is a yaml file.

The file that an irule accesses is known as an ifile, and can be any type of file, such as a binary file or a text file. Bigip system, see the deployment guide index on f5. Contribute to regisd1023 f5 irules andscripts development by creating an account on github. Using the bigip configuration utility or tmsh, you can import a file or url from another system to the bigip system, with content that you want an irule to. In case if you are planning to disable the sslv3 and tlsv1. This irules command returns content and attributes from external files on the bigip system the filesize for a single ifile was raised to 32mb in 12. Share diagnostic files with f5 technical support 156 legal notices 159 trademarks 159 patents 159 notice 159. At the end of the day, irules is a networkaware, customized language with which a user can add business and application logic to their deployment at the network layer. A pdf portable document format is a widely popular type of document format created by adobe. The language used for defining f5 irules is a fork of tcl8. These will typically determine where in the virtual service the content rule will be applied, i. Inadomesticenvironmentthisproductmaycauseradiointerference,inwhich casetheusermayberequiredtotakeadequatemeasures.

Top 8 fixes for microsoft edge not opening pdf files in. New to bigip version 11, f5 iapp is a powerful new set of features in the bigip system that provides a new way to architect application delivery in the data center, and it includes a holistic, applicationcentric view of how applications are managed and delivered inside, outside. Devcentral is an online community of technical peers dedicated to learning, exchanging ideas, and solving problems together. Select multiple pdf files and merge them in seconds. How to shrink a pdf file that is too large techwalla. Downloading pdf documents using bigip webaccelerator may. Deploying the bigip system for ldap traffic management f5. Creating irules from a list, with loop f5 networks. Bypassing the bigip webaccelerator for pdf documents or firefox clients. The configuration in this guide does not apply to previous versions. F5 will store the irule documentation package in the f5 support services vault for rapid recall in the event you require support. An irule is a powerful and flexible feature within bigip local traffic manager that you can use to manage your network traffic.

The pdf format allows you to create documents in countless applications and share them with others for viewing. Referencing an external file from within an irule f5 networks. But when they click the link for some pdf files it throws errors. The course builds on the foundation of the configuring bigip local traffic manager ltm v11 course. Next, we need to create the tcl irule that will call our node. One of our applications uses an irule to select a destination based on the path in the url. F5 networks irule extension for visual studio code. For example, the following irule will append a trailing slash to requests that do not contain a file extension in the data group, and do not contain a trailing slash. Developing irules for bigip toc1 developing irules for bigip table of contents preface. This course provides networking professionals a functional understanding of irules development.

You will find a labs name surrounded by square brackets at the top of each lab page. If logs are writing in local file but not showing up in splunk, it means there is some network issue. In this particular case, the application layer would define the file transfer protocol. F5 irule to log tls version and ssl handshake information. For example, the lab named hello has a file in the njs directory called hello. Configure f5 with high speed logging for splunk multivac. May 09, 2017 by using irules, it is possible to send the traffic specific to individual pool members, ports, and uris based upon the requirements.

This issue occurs when all of the following conditions are met. Mar 11, 2021 the f5 modules only manipulate the running configuration of the f5 product. F5irulesandscriptsdisplaymaintenancepage at master. What is irule in f5 load balancer network interview qna. If you want to write an irule that references a file that resides on another system, you must first import the file to the big. The conf directory contains the nginx configuration file needed to bring the javascript into our nginx server. Once youve done it, youll be able to easily send the logos you create to clients, make them available for download, or attach them to emails in a fo. Downloading a linearized pdf file may fail when using the firefox. One of the fun things about computers is playing with programs like paint. Nov 03, 2019 the idea behind irules is to make the bigip nearly infinitely flexible. The f5 devcentral irules codeshare contains an example irule. You can use the tools in paint to add something to a different document. The design of the language allows for substitutions in statements and commands and this feature of tcl can allow injection attacks similar to those seen in sql or shell scripting languages, where arbitrary user input is interpreted as code and executed. We are not using any fact variables for this playbook.

A hosts file entry is already applied to the lab desktop. This videos details about f5 irule and how to configure the irule, below topics are covered. Make sure in which partition you want to upload the html file. You configure your bigip dns system formerly known as bigip gtm with a wide ip that uses an irule.

If an irule references an event that doesnt occur during the clients communication, the clients connectionwill be terminated prematurely. F5 networks developing irules for bigip v11 course summary description this threeday course provides networking professionals a functional understanding of irules development. You can now develop irules with full syntax highlighting, colorization, textual autocomplete, integrated help, etc. The paint program can help you make new image files, but it cannot open document or pdf file.

Mar 11, 2021 an irules response to a dns request triggers the traffic management microkernel tmm to produce a core file and restart. In the search box at the top of the list of irules, type redirect and hit search. Refer to the modules documentation for the correct usage of the module to. Full training series on what irules are, configuring, and troubleshooting them. The bigip system should remain operational because no other system. An oversized pdf file can be hard to send through email and may not upload onto certain file managers. By michelle rae uy 24 january 2020 knowing how to combine pdf files isnt reserved. It will be easier if vip, irule and ifile are in the same partition. There are also variables in the above playbook that we havent seen before.

The traffic management shell may produce a core file when. For example, you use the following command syntax to delete irules objects with object names that start with testrule testrule1, testrule2, and so on. Deploying the bigip system for radius traffic management f5. If you are only using it to monitor f5 devices, then the cpu load is low. Searching for a specific type of document on the internet is sometimes like looking for a needle in a haystack. To combine pdf files into a single pdf document is easier than it looks. Browse the vip where you have applied the irule and then go to splunk and search for hostf51 hsl. Type the name of the irule and add the irule text, below, to the definition box.

Extensive course labs consist of writing, applying and. Deploying the bigip system for radius traffic management. An ifile is a file that is based on an external file that you previously imported to the bigip system from another system. Depending on the response, the module either blocks the request or. This extension gives tcl based irule language support for visual studio code including syntax and intellisense support for irule events, commands and statements. For example could the bigip be set up to allow uploads of any pdf files but block all microsoft word document uploads from a certain range of ips. To use a file as a template and modify the file in the irule before sending the file. When you use the loop construct, it will automatically create a variable for you called item. Development tools downloads f5 irule editor by f5 networks and many more programs are available for instant and free download. The design of the language allows for substitutions in statements and commands and this feature of tcl can allow injection attacks similar to those seen in sql or shell scripting languages, where arbitrary user input is. All client traffic has data that could be used to trigger irule events.

523 830 757 1305 507 325 224 1649 1625 634 1668 568 1598 207 1612 242 107 1429 1040 425 1611 36 26 404 450 1548 919 778